We compared two Mobile platform GPUs: 8GB VRAM GeForce GTX 1080 Max Q and 8GB VRAM GeForce RTX 2080 Mobile to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

NVIDIA GeForce RTX 2080 Mobile 's Advantages
Released 1 years and 7 months late
Boost Clock has increased by 8% (1590MHz vs 1468MHz)
Larger VRAM bandwidth (448.0GB/s vs 320.3GB/s)
384 additional rendering cores
